The Challenge

A robotics company needed an exterior shell and structural covers for a humanoid-style platform — lightweight, serviceable, and compatible with internal frame mounting. Industrial design surfaces were defined in Rhino; they required CAD-native shells for CNC/printing, clip access panels, and FEA-ready geometry for drop and handling loads.

Our Approach

  • Translated ID surfaces to SolidWorks with manufacturable split lines and draft
  • Designed modular cover set: torso clamshell, limb caps, head enclosure with service latch
  • Integrated mounting bosses to internal aluminum frame with adjustable slots for assembly tolerance
  • Ran structural FEA on clip and screw bosses for 1m drop handling load case
  • Optimized wall thickness and rib layout for SLS/ CNC hybrid prototype path
  • Delivered textured render pack + STEP for quote
